dc.descriptionWe demonstrate that almost degenerate Dirac neutrinos of mass of few eV and transition magnetic moment of the order of ${10}^{-11}$ $μ_B$ can be obtained in an ${SU(2)}_L\times {U(1)}_Y$ model with $S_3\times Z_3\times Z_4$ discrete symmetry and appropriate Higgs fields. Transition magnetic moment of the Dirac neutrino arises from to the contribution of leptons and charged Higgs fields at the one loop level.
